Save the date! The first annual Green Tie Gala will be held November 1, 2023, at the Dome Building on the Keystone Centre grounds in Brandon. Held in conjunction with Show Your 4-H Colours kickoff, this night promises to be a night filled with good food, good drink and great people wearing green to show their support for 4-H Manitoba. The evening will feature a silent auction, 50/50 Raffle, and our amazing guest speaker – Carly Minish-Wytinck – 4-H Manitoba Alumni and president and founder of Smak Dab Gourmet Mustard. We anticipate this evening being a great success in helping raise awareness about 4-H, and also raising funds that will be used to continue to grow our province-wide programs and events for our 4-H Manitoba members. On Saturday, April 15th, 2023, at the Keystone Centre in Brandon, 91 4-H members participated in the Provincial 4-H Communications Extravaganza. These members had risen to the top through a series of competitions from club level to area levels across the province.
Members competed in the following categories: Cloverbud, Junior, Intermediate, Senior and Adult Speeches, Cloverbud, Junior, Intermediate, Senior and Adult One-Person Visual Presentations, Junior, Intermediate and Senior Two-Person Visual Presentations. An awards presentation followed each competition session.
Approximately 500 people attended the Provincial Communications Extravaganza. The 4-H International Art Exchange is a four-part exchange between Canada, Poland, Taiwan and the United States.
